Sorry for late reply:

YES, Shoeless Joes. Ideal Baseball Cards is just down the road from Shoeless Joes and is very heavy in to vintage. His shop is loaded with rotating cases full of cards. Lebanon Candy & Cards is about 30 miles north in Lebanon, OHio. Hooterville Cards in in Fairfield, Ohio. His shop is stacked and packed to the walls with 'you name it'.

Dont go to Dean's Cards as its not really a store. It's a warehouse full of cards with no store front. They only do online. Wont let you local pickup either. Stay away from Sports Investments, CEI Sports and Sports Gallery. They have nothing to do with baseball cards. Manly framed/autographed memorabilia (unless this is what your after).

If your in town on Saturday/Sunday - the biggest card show of the year is in town at Moeller High School (Ken Griffey Jr - Barry Larkin HS).
